Bone-in or Boneless Chicken Thighs?
For the chicken, I used skin-on and bone-in chicken thighs, but I deboned the thighs.
This will ensure that you get the best of the chicken thighs: moist, tender, crispy on the bottom but not dry, with skin and without bones.

Creamy Garlic Chicken
Ingredients
- 20 oz. chicken thighs, skin-on and deboned
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 15-20 cloves garlic
- 1/2 cup chicken broth
- 1/3 cup white wine
- 1/4 cup plain yogurt
- 3 sprigs thyme (optional)
- salt to taste
- ground black pepper
- 1 pinch paprika
- chopped parsley
Instructions
- Season the chicken with a little salt and pepper.
- Heat up a skillet (cast-iron skillet preferred) on medium heat, add 1 tablespoon of olive oil. Pan-fry the chicken until both surfaces become crispy or nicely browned. Remove the chicken from the skillet and set aside.
- Discard the chicken fat from the skillet. Add the remaining olive oil and saute the garlic until light brown. Add the chicken back into the skillet, follow by the chicken broth, white wine and yogurt. Lower the heat and let simmer.
- Add the thymes (if using), salt, pepper and paprika. Reduce the sauce a little bit. Remove from heat, garnish with parsley and serve immediately.

This recipe is very similar to a modification of a very old recipe called “Chicken with 40 Cloves of Garlic” (although I used more like 60). As I remember, the original recipe called for putting the garlic, unpeeled, inside a whole chicken then roasting it. The modified recipe I used was done in a pan with cut-up chicken, much like this one. By not peeling, the covering allowed the garlic to almost bake inside. When you eat it, you open the outside and the garlic has turned almost to a mashed potato-like texture. Much milder than you would expect and a wonderful flavor.
